  2. If we're still running an EL next season I still say Monday/Thursday as a lot of Danes will be ruled out from a fixed Wednesday race night in the UK. Personally I'm against a single fixed racenight idea simply because of the Landlord potential problems but, I'd knock certain race days on the head ie Tuesday's, Friday's (except Good Friday), Saturday's and Sunday's. I'd have it so each club is only permitted to race 1 home 1 away fixture per week at all times, giving better scheduling for riders to work with. That would also be the case with rain offs too

We have a bit of a problem in trying to strengthen though, we're already 1.71 above the averages so wholesale changes just ain't possible Think it's obvious 1 change will be Schlein for Korneliussen The other could/should be the Busk Jakobsen position but that only leaves us with 4.15 or less to play with. There's just nobody about who'd be an improvement on that. A different D/U rider would have to be 6.91 or less from the Premier League. Or, you're then looking for a rider that didn't ride in the Polish, Danish, Swedish leagues in 2015 that is 'supposedly better than Jakobsen. Quite frankly, we're in the deep brown stuff & there's no real way out of it
